Now that's an ODD title isn't it?  I'll explain.  My Husband is under going chemotherapy treatment for cancer that has metastasized to his lungs.  There are MANY days I can't leave him because he's to ill (like today) and go to the gym -- which is one of my ways to decompress.  My at home way to decompress is to SCRAPBOOK... to scrap all those memories of ours and our families.

Of course I digital scrapbook.  I love it and I'm hooked... I always loved paper scrapbooking but digital scrapping... is more economical and if I make a big huge mistake... I just fix it instead of throwing the sheet away and starting again.  What I like to do is print out the scrapbook page (on photo paper) I created digitally and then I also create a page that has matching paper from the kit I'm using and print that out on card stock. That way if I have souvenirs that go with the page... like programs, ticket stubs... you know stuff like that... I have a place that matches my page to glue them... SO when you open my scrapbook... You'll see on the left -- my souvenir page and on the right will be the digital scrapbook page.  Kind of the best of both worlds... don't you think?
